IPL 2024: ‘Real deal’ KKR deserved playoffs spot in IPL 2024 – Mike Hesson

Former RCB coach Mike Hesson said that KKR deserved the playoffs spot in the ongoing Indian Premier League 2024. KKR won their ninth match of the season after beating Mumbai Indians by 18 runs at the Eden Gardens, Kolkata on Saturday in a 16-over game. 

KKR has come up with consistent performance throughout the season. The two-time champions have ticked the right boxes as they have come up with a collective team effort. 

KKR posted a par score of 157 runs on the board after Venkatesh Iyer scored an attacking knock of 42 runs off 21 balls after the hosts lost three early wickets of Phil Salt, Sunil Narine, and Shreyas Iyer. Subsequently, contributions from the middle order helped KKR go past the 150-run mark.

On the other hand, Varun Chakravarthy, Andre Russell, and Harshit Rana bagged two wickets apiece for KKR.

“KKR have secured the playoffs position and thoroughly deserved it. I mean, their performance throughout this IPL has been exceptional. They’ve got so many match winners, you know, in their batting lineup, they bat deep. Anyone on their given day can win the game,” Mike Hesson said on Jio Cinema after KKR’s win vs MI.

“We’ve seen how the openers and the top order do it, but they’ve got all that power at the back end as well. Even Ramandeep, you know, he’s an unsung hero. And these guys here, if there’s anything in the wicket Narine and Chakravarthy will exploit it, and the young seamers as have been impressive as well. And Starc, you know, he hasn’t been great, but on his day he can turn a game as well. So they are very much the real deal,” Hesson further added on Jio Cinema.

KKR has done a fine job as all of their players have contributed at some point in the tournament. Kolkata Knight Riders will next take on Gujarat Titans at the Narendra Modi Stadium, Ahmedabad on Monday.
